the machine is fixable its just troubleshooting now, if you have a volt meter check to see if you are getting 120 volts through the cord to the switch, then see if its getting voltage pass the switch

Seems like a silly suggestion, but did you check to make sure the tab at the bottom of the filter in the back was pushing the safety tab all the way in. My unit is very picky. If I shift the unit while cleaning it plays 'possum on me. Scared me a bunch at first until I realized that it just wasn't pushed in quite far enough to disengaging the safety tab.
